From Marshall to Brunswick by train and tram
To get from Marshall to Brunswick in Melbourne, you’ll need to take 2 train lines and one tram line: take the GEELONG - MELBOURNE VIA GEELONG train from Marshall station to Footscray station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the SUNBURY train and finally take the 1 tram from 8-Melbourne Central Station/Swanston St (Melbourne City) station to 129-Moreland Rd/Holmes St (Brunswick)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 54 min. The ride fare is A$8.54.
